Visitors and new starters at Brindlemoor Athletic Centre are assigned lockers in the ground-floor changing rooms rather than choosing their own. Your locker number is issued at the front desk on your first visit and stays with you for the duration of your placement. Do not store valuables overnight, as lockers are cleared every Friday evening. Each locker has a programmable lock, which you set on first use by entering the code below.

staff pass of fajof-fawif = bdg-ES-2

## Local Setup

Hey — to run GateTally (our stadium turnstile counter) locally, you'll need Node 20 and the seed fixtures in `fixtures/matchday.json`. Run `make seed` then `make dev`; the counter UI comes up on port 4100. The app expects a local Postgres with the `turnstiles` schema loaded. Point it at this connection string.

replica DSN, bagaf-bagep: mssql://praion_svc:7RJjXrE@db-3c46.halixcorp.internal:5432/zorix

# Canary Gating Rules — Quillbarrow Provenance

Canary promotion requires three conditions: error rate under 0.3% for 30 minutes, no open sev-2s on the Threshold dashboard, and a signed provenance attestation matching the staged artifact. If any check fails, the gate auto-reverts and pages you. Always verify the attestation against the token recorded below.

build token for tajeg-bajep: htk14_409ba9df6b8acb

Quarterly Planning Note — For the incoming director

Warranty costs on the Calderis range ran 23% over budget this quarter, driven by a valve defect in units shipped from the Norvale plant. Remediation is underway; supplier liability talks continue. Reserves have been topped up accordingly, and the Q4 margin forecast has been trimmed. Corrective tooling arrives next month. Our response plan is outlined below.

management briefing: Headcount on the Belix team goes from 60 to 93 by the end of November. Gross margin on Belix came in at 23 percent against a plan of 47 percent.